Players are deemed eligible for the Rule 5 Draft if they were signed at age 18 or younger and have been in pro ball for five seasons or more, or if they were signed at 19 or older and have been in pro ball for four seasons or more. MLB developed the MLB Draft Prospect Link (Prospect Link) to be a centralized platform that streamlines the biographical and medical information collection process and allows MLB and MLB Clubs to communicate directly with amateur players and their families. The Prospect Development Pipeline (PDP) is a collaborative effort between MLB and USA Baseball to establish an official identification and player development pathway for amateur baseball players in the United States.
